Well, I haven't been listening to much new music lately, but the one song that's stood out is a new one, yes, a new one, by Stephen Stills. It's the first hit from his upcoming album called Man Alive. The song is called Driving Thunder. It's a remake of an older song from '88 that he did. His voice is at it's best and he's taken a new harder edge to his music. In the new album, look for guest appearances from Neil Young (guitar) and Graham Nash (vocals). I can't seem to find the exact release date for this album, but when it does come out, be sure to give it a listen.
